1 |
commit: 9acf8d40e07c401b26eec8f7b04d98bd7d455d48 |
2 |
Author: Brian Evans <grknight <AT> gentoo <DOT> org> |
3 |
AuthorDate: Mon Nov 18 18:59:52 2019 +0000 |
4 |
Commit: Brian Evans <grknight <AT> gentoo <DOT> org> |
5 |
CommitDate: Mon Nov 18 18:59:52 2019 +0000 |
6 |
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=9acf8d40 |
7 |
|
8 |
sys-cluster/galera: Remove bashism from init script |
9 |
|
10 |
Package-Manager: Portage-2.3.79, Repoman-2.3.18 |
11 |
Signed-off-by: Brian Evans <grknight <AT> gentoo.org> |
12 |
|
13 |
sys-cluster/galera/files/garb.init | 3 ++- |
14 |
1 file changed, 2 insertions(+), 1 deletion(-) |
15 |
|
16 |
diff --git a/sys-cluster/galera/files/garb.init b/sys-cluster/galera/files/garb.init |
17 |
index 5bf57a7a683..6da7a758228 100644 |
18 |
--- a/sys-cluster/galera/files/garb.init |
19 |
+++ b/sys-cluster/galera/files/garb.init |
20 |
@@ -26,7 +26,8 @@ start_pre() { |
21 |
|
22 |
GALERA_PORT=${GALERA_PORT:-4567} |
23 |
|
24 |
- local OPTIONS="-a gcomm://${GALERA_NODES// /,} -g ${GALERA_GROUP}" |
25 |
+ local nodes=$(echo "${GALERA_NODES}" | awk '{ gsub(" ", ",") ; print $0 }') |
26 |
+ local OPTIONS="-a gcomm://${nodes} -g ${GALERA_GROUP}" |
27 |
[ -n "${GALERA_OPTIONS}" ] && OPTIONS="${OPTIONS} -o ${GALERA_OPTIONS}" |
28 |
[ -n "${LOG_FILE}" ] && OPTIONS="${OPTIONS} -l ${LOG_FILE}" |
29 |
[ -n "${NODE_NAME}" ] && OPTIONS="${OPTIONS} -n ${NODE_NAME}" |